Any of various instruments for comparing a measured property of an object, such as … WebComparator is often used in some legal/hr issues relating to labour issues around equal pay and discrimination. There are many cases where a group is claiming that a Comparator group is paid more. For example dinner ladies (mostly female assisting with serving of school meals) and general handymen (a mostly male group) is one example.

WebSep 30, 2024 · Active comparator arm – An arm type in which a group of participants receive a potentially effective treatment or an intervention. No intervention arm – An arm type where a group of participant does not receive any treatment or intervention. Baseline Characteristics.
